What is the Property Repair and Damages Form?
The Property Repair and Damages Form is designed to document the condition of a property and the necessary repairs. Its main purpose is to aid property owners and managers in assessing any damages and planning the needed repairs more effectively.
This form covers various sections for different areas of the property, allowing users to specify details for locations such as the roof, entryway, kitchen, and living spaces. By providing a clear structure, the form helps ensure thorough inspections and accurate documentation.

Key Features of the Property Repair and Damages Form
The Property Repair and Damages Form includes several key features that enhance its usability. Below are some of its notable sections:
-
Roof: Allows for assessment and notes about the roofing condition.
-
Entryway: Space to detail any issues with doors or entry points.
-
Rooms: Sections dedicated to kitchens, bathrooms, and living areas.
Additionally, the form provides blank fields for users to add specific details, making it a versatile tool for various property types.

Who is eligible to use the Property Repair and Damages Form?
This form is primarily designed for property owners, real estate agents, and property managers who need to assess and document property issues. Any individual responsible for managing or overseeing a property can utilize this form.
Is there a deadline for submitting the Property Repair and Damages Form?
While this form itself does not have a specific deadline, it is advised to complete and submit it as soon as possible after a damage assessment to ensure timely documentation for repairs or insurance claims.
How should I submit the completed Property Repair and Damages Form?
Completed forms can typically be submitted directly to relevant parties, such as insurance companies or property management offices. Check your specific requirements, as some may accept digital submissions through platforms like pdfFiller.
What supporting documents are required when submitting this form?
While not strictly required, it is beneficial to include photographs of the damages, repair estimates, and any previous inspection reports to strengthen your submission and provide a comprehensive view of the property condition.
What common mistakes should I avoid when completing the form?
Ensure all fields are filled out clearly and avoid vague descriptions of damages. Additionally, double-check the property details and be comprehensive in assessing damages to prevent any processing delays or misunderstandings.
How long does it take to process the Property Repair and Damages Form?
Processing times can vary depending on the intended recipient, such as an insurance company or property manager. Typically, expect a response or acknowledgment within a few business days after submission.
Can the Property Repair and Damages Form be notarized?
Notarization is not typically required for this form. However, if you need to authenticate the document for legal purposes, check with the receiving entity regarding their specific requirements.
